S.F. No. 980 - Modifying Parental Contribution Amounts

This bill modifies the parental contribution for TEFRA services. TEFRA is a federal program for children under the age of 19 who have a disability determination and need a certain level of care to stay at home. Parents are required to pay a parental fee for services. The modification in this bill is in paragraph (j), which discontinues the parental fee schedule under this paragraph on June 30, 2013, and reverts back to the fee schedule in paragraph (a).
